It has been a three year wait but the successor to Canon’s EOS 5D has finally arrived with the announcement of the Canon EOS 5D Mark II. It has been well worth the wait as the new camera is the first to record 1920×1080p video. Canon claims that 4GB’s will give you up to 12 minutes of high def video with monoaural sound. You can also take photos while recording a movie, the camera will pause the recording, take the picture and then resume recording.
The camera supports up to 21.1 megapixels, uses Canon’s DIGIC 4 imaging processor, an ISO range of 100-6400, 3-inch LCD and a 15 point autofocus sensor.
You can buy the Canon for $,2699 or get it in a kit for £3,499 which includes the EF 24-105mm f/4L IS USM zoom lens.

The latest Blackberry Pearl 8220 has all the Pearl features enclosed in a clamshell design. Its release has been obscured buy the most anticipated release of the Blackberry Bold.
The flip phone comes in black or red and measures 3.9-inches high by 1.9-inches wide by 0.6-inch deep and weighs 3.5 ounces. The flip has an external and internal display, both are 65,536 in colour while the internal is 240×320 pixels and the external is 128×160 pixels.
The phone will be available in fall in the US and around the same time in the UK. No pricing yet but T-Mobile will be the first carrier to provide the phones in the U.S.
